Output 56bd6460d2c8cd367b23c7302bed8870c69eed7ebe6680905131b5b68ee5e170:1

value
25940509
script pubkey
OP_0 OP_PUSHBYTES_20 9623348ad8807f9e938cc49666605b8f968e7b53
address
bc1qjc3nfzkcspleayuvcjtxvczm37tgu76npndl39
transaction
56bd6460d2c8cd367b23c7302bed8870c69eed7ebe6680905131b5b68ee5e170
confirmations
164181
spent
true